Which method can be used to secure sensitive data on a computer?

Explanation:
Encrypting files is an effective method for securing sensitive data on a computer because it transforms the original information into a code that can only be read or accessed by those who have the decryption key. This means that even if unauthorized individuals gain access to the files, they will not be able to interpret the information without the correct key, thereby protecting the confidentiality of the data. Using non-secure passwords, disabling firewalls, and sharing passwords with colleagues would all compromise the security of the data rather than enhance it. Weak passwords can be easily guessed or cracked, leaving sensitive data vulnerable. Firewalls help to protect a network from unauthorized access and disabling them increases exposure to security threats. Sharing passwords can lead to unauthorized access since multiple individuals can then use the same credentials, making tracking and securing accounts more difficult. Thus, encrypting files remains the best choice for ensuring the protection of sensitive information.
